SERVER_INFO_402 info  Overview  Group

The SERVER_INFO_402 structure contains information about the specified server, including name, platform, type of server, and associated software.

typedef struct _SERVER_INFO_402 {
DWORD sv402_ulist_mtime;
DWORD sv402_glist_mtime;
DWORD sv402_alist_mtime;
LPTSTR sv402_alerts;
DWORD sv402_security;
DWORD sv402_numadmin;
DWORD sv402_lanmask;
LPTSTR sv402_guestacct;
DWORD sv402_chdevs;
DWORD sv402_chdevq;
DWORD sv402_chdevjobs;
DWORD sv402_connections;
DWORD sv402_shares;
DWORD sv402_openfiles;
DWORD sv402_sessopens;
DWORD sv402_sessvcs;
DWORD sv402_sessreqs;
DWORD sv402_opensearch;
DWORD sv402_activelocks;
DWORD sv402_numreqbuf;
DWORD sv402_sizreqbuf;
DWORD sv402_numbigbuf;
DWORD sv402_numfiletasks;
DWORD sv402_alertsched;
DWORD sv402_erroralert;
DWORD sv402_logonalert;
DWORD sv402_accessalert;
DWORD sv402_diskalert;
DWORD sv402_netioalert;
DWORD sv402_maxauditsz;
LPTSTR sv402_srvheuristics;
} SERVER_INFO_402, *PSERVER_INFO_402, *LPSERVER_INFO_402;

Members

sv402_ulist_mtime
Indicates the last time (in seconds from 00:00:00, January 1,1970) the user list for servers running user-level security was modified.
sv402_glist_mtime
Indicates the last time (in seconds from 00:00:00, January 1,1970) the group list for servers running user-level security was modified.
sv402_alist_mtime
Indicates the last time (in seconds from 00:00:00, January 1,1970) the access control list for servers running user-level security was modified.
sv402_alerts
Points to a Unicode string containing the list of user names on the server. Spaces separate the names.
sv402_security
Specifies the security type of the server. This member can be one of the following:

Value

Meaning

SV_SHARESECURITY

The share level of the security type.

SV_USERSECURITY

The user level of the security type.

sv402_numadmin
Specifies how many administrators a server can accommodate at the same time.
sv402_lanmask
Determines the order in which the network device drivers are served.
sv402_guestacct
A Unicode string containing the name of a reserved guest user account for a server. The constant UNLEN specifies the maximum number of characters in the string.
sv402_chdevs
Specifies how many character-oriented devices can be shared on the server.
sv402_chdevq
Specifies how many character-oriented device queues can coexist on the server.
sv402_chdevjobs
Specifies how many character-oriented device jobs can be pending on a server.
sv402_connections
Specifies the number of connections to share names allowed on a server.
sv402_shares
Specifies the number of share names a server can accommodate.
sv402_openfiles
Specifies the number of files that can be open at once.
sv402_sessopens
Specifies the number of files that can be open in one session.
sv402_sessvcs
Specifies the maximum number of virtual circuits per client.
sv402_sessreqs
Specifies the number of simultaneous requests a client can make on any virtual circuit.
sv402_opensearch
Specifies the number of searches that can be open at once.
sv402_activelocks
Specifies the number of file locks that can be active at the same time.
sv402_numreqbuf
Specifies the number of server buffers provided.
sv402_sizreqbuf
Specifies the size, in bytes, of each server buffer.

sv402_numbigbuf
Specifies the number of 64K server buffers provided.
sv402_numfiletasks
Specifies the number of processes that can access the operating system at one time.
sv402_alertsched
Specifies the interval, in seconds, at which to notify an administrator of a network event.
sv402_erroralert
Specifies how many entries can be written to the error-log file during an interval specified in the sv402_alertsched before notifying an administrator.
sv402_logonalert
Specifies how many invalid logon attempts to allow a user before notifying an administrator.
sv402_accessalert
Specifies the number of invalid attempts to access a file to allow before notifying an administrator.
sv402_diskalertf
Specifies the number of kilobytes of free disk space remaining on the disk before the system sends a message to notify an administrator that free space for a disk is low.
sv402_netioalert
Specifies, in tenths of a percent, the network I/O error ratio allowable before notifying an administrator.
sv402_maxauditsz
Specifies, in kilobytes, the maximum size of the audit file. The audit file traces activity of the user.
sv402_srvheuristics
Points to a Unicode string of flags used to control operations on a server.

See Also

NetServerGetInfo, NetServerSetInfo
